Salt is grown from crystals. To begin growing salt, you need to find a salt mine (where lots of sea water has dried) or an ocean. The salt mine is easiest since the growing has been done. But if that's not nearby, then the easiest thing to do is to get some sea water, and dry it out. Before salt mines were built, salt was very valuable because of the amount of work needed to dry salt water and get the salt. And it was the main way to preserve foods. Nowadays we don't think anything of salt.
Pepper comes from a tropical vine. It's the berries, that are picked and dried. Whole pepper is the whole pepper berry dried, and ground pepper is the dried pepper berry that's been ground. It's native to India and other tropical regions, and is the most common seasoning in use.
